Blast Freezing: Rapid Temperature Reduction for Long-Term Storage
Blast freezing represents a highly effective method of rapidly lowering the temperature of food to inhibit microbial growth and preserve its quality over extended periods. This process involves exposing products to extremely low temperatures, usually below -18°C (-0.4°F), within a short timeframe. Utilizing powerful freezing units, blast freezers create an environment where rapid heat transfer occurs, effectively locking in the freshness and nutritional value of food. Due to its speed, blast freezing is particularly well-suited for preserving delicate foods that are prone to ice crystal formation if frozen conventionally. This method minimizes cellular damage and ensures a more desirable texture after thawing.{By rapidly chilling food items, blast freezing extends their shelf life, reduces spoilage, and helps maintain their taste and nutritional content.{.

Planning for Your Ante Room
Implementing an effective cold chain management system hinges on several crucial considerations within the ante room. This transitional space between receiving and storage facilitates the proper handling of temperature-sensitive goods. Maintaining a consistent temperature range is paramount, requiring sophisticated temperature monitoring systems and precise control mechanisms. Proper ventilation prevents the buildup of humidity, ensuring optimal environment for delicate items.
- pre-cooling procedures can help minimize temperature fluctuations during product transfer.
Effective ante room design also encompasses features like dedicated loading docks to alleviate cross-contamination risks. Regular sanitation and maintenance protocols contribute significantly to maintaining the integrity of the cold chain throughout this critical phase.
